Hey, any DC baseball fans catch the Nats first home game in 34 years? I mean in the comfort of your living room, not RFK. A milestone was reached that day, and as history continues to unfold, locals keep flipping only to find those doggone Yanks on TV. So much for a "contract."
In Anne Arundel County, the two cable providers, Comcast and Millenium, do not carry WDCA Channel 20, the UPN affiliate broadcasting the Nats games this season.
Why not? The local newspaper here, the Annapolis Capital, reported it’s because of "complex legal arrangements over whom owns the rights to Nationals games."
How ’bout the fans’ right to watch them?
